Comprehending Vinyl WindowsBefore diving into the repair process, it's essential to understand what vinyl windows are and what makes them advantageous. Vinyl windows are built from polyvinyl chloride (PVC), which provides flexibility and resistance to wetness and UV rays.

Here are some ideas to keep your windows in leading condition:
- Clean Regularly: Use a soft fabric and moderate cleaning agent to clean glass and frames.
- Check Seals: Check weatherstripping and seals yearly for damage.
- Lube Moving Parts: Regularly use lube to locks and hinges to preserve smooth operation.
- Trim Back Vegetation: Ensure shrubs or trees do not block the windows and trap wetness.
Q: Can I repair vinyl windows myself?A: Yes, numerous repairs
can be done as DIY projects. Nevertheless, for substantial damage, it may be smart to consult a professional. Q: How do I know if my vinyl
window needs repair?A: Look for signs such as drafts, condensation in between the panes, fractures, and problem in opening or closing the window. Q: Are vinyl window repairs costly?A: Costs can differ depending on the repair
type and severity. Small repairs like sealing or cleaning up are typically economical, while glass replacements can be more costly. Q: How long do vinyl windows last?A: With appropriate upkeep, vinyl windows can last in between 20 to
40 years. Q: How can I avoid future problems with my vinyl windows?A: Regular maintenance, including cleaning and examinations, can assist avoid major issues from developing.
